引言

在当今迅速发展的数字经济中,加密货币已经成为一个热门话题。不论是比特币、以太坊,还是其他各种加密资产,它们在市场上的表现都吸引了众多投资者的关注。与此同时,各种编程语言也开始进入这一领域,其中易语言作为一种面向中文用户的编程语言,其独特的优势使得它在加密货币的开发中逐渐崭露头角。

本文将深入探讨如何利用易语言进行加密货币的开发,包括基础知识、框架搭建、应用实例等,旨在帮助广大开发爱好者和投资者更好地理解这一热门领域。

易语言概述

易语言是一种较为独特的编程语言,具有语法简单、易于上手等特点。小白程序员也能在短时间内掌握基本的编程技能。因此,对于希望进入加密货币领域的初学者来说,学习易语言无疑是一个不错的选择。

易语言的设计理念主要是为了降低学习编程的门槛,它使用中文的关键字和常用表达方式,使得用户可以更加直观地理解代码。例如,Print对应中文的“打印”,这对于没有编程背景的用户来说,极大地提升了学习效率。

加密货币开发基础

在进入具体的加密货币开发之前,首先需要了解一些基础概念。加密货币是利用密码学原理,保证交易的安全性与匿名性的一种数字货币,区块链则是其背后的核心技术。

简单来说,区块链是一种去中心化的数据库,其数据通过加密方式在网络中分布存储,从而实现数据的透明性、安全性以及不可篡改性。对于加密货币的开发者来说,理解这些基础知识是至关重要的,因为这相关于交易的安全性及整个加密货币的价值。

使用易语言开发加密货币的步骤

要使用易语言开发加密货币,首先需要搭建一个合适的开发环境。以下是基本步骤:

1. 环境准备

首先,下载并安装易语言开发工具。安装完成后,进行必要的配置,比如选择合适的模板和库,这将帮助你快速开始项目开发。

2. 学习基础库

通过易语言自带的库,学习如何进行网络连接、数据存储等基本操作。掌握这些技能将为后续的加密货币开发打下基础。

3. 构建区块链模型

理解并构建一个基本的区块链模型。这包括创建区块、实现区块链结构以及定义交易规则。可以参考相关开源项目获取灵感。

4. 开发钱包功能

建立一个基本的钱包功能。在这一步中,需要实现币的接收、发送和查询功能。确保安全性是至关重要的。

5. 测试与

完成开发后,进行充分的测试,确保代码的稳定性和安全性。同时,可以根据反馈不断代码,提升用户体验。

常见问题解答

1. 易语言加密货币开发的优势是什么?

使用易语言进行加密货币开发最大的优势在于其中文化的设计,能够让本土开发者更容易上手。此外,易语言拥有丰富的社区资源和支持,使得初学者可以获得更多的帮助。

其次,由于易语言的语法接近自然语言,程序员能够更直观地理解和修改代码。这在实际开发中,大大降低了出错的几率。对于那些希望快速开发原型的项目,易语言尤其适合。

2. 如何确保加密货币的安全性?

安全性在加密货币中至关重要。首先,开发者需要熟悉加密算法并应用这些算法来确保数据的安全性,例如采用SHA-256等加密算法来保护区块链数据。

其次,使用数字签名技术来验证交易的真实性,确保只有拥有私钥的用户才能进行资金的转移。此外,定期审计代码,查找可能的安全漏洞和瑕疵,也是维护安全性的有效手段。

3. 是否需要学习其他编程语言?

尽管易语言提供了良好的开发环境,但学习其他编程语言如C 、Python等也是十分必要的。这是因为许多开源项目和框架采用这些语言,更广泛的编程知识可以帮助你更深入地理解加密货币的底层技术。

例如,区块链大多是用C 编写的,了解它能够让你更深入地理解块的生成与验证过程。而Python则适合快速开发和数据分析,因此能够帮助你做出更高效的决策。

4. 有没有成功的易语言加密货币项目案例?

目前,使用易语言开发的加密货币项目相对较少,但随着爱好者和开发者的逐渐增多,可以预见未来会有更多项目出现。可以关注一些社区活动,参与其中,获取更多的项目案例和经验分享。

对于想要开发项目的人来说,尝试加入一些开源项目,参与到社区中去,是一个很好的学习经验。通过实践,你会发现越来越多的机会和可能性。

5. 学习易语言需要多久?

学习易语言的时间因人而异,对于没有编程基础的用户来说,大约需要1-2个月的时间才能掌握基本的编程技能;而有一定基础的程序员则可以在短时间内上手加密货币开发。

建议学习者制定学习计划,注重实践,通过小项目来巩固所学知识。参加一些在线课程或加入学习小组,也能加快学习进程。

总结

易语言作为一门适合中文用户的编程语言,在加密货币开发中展现出独特的优势。通过理解基本概念、搭建区块链模型、开发钱包功能等步骤,开发者可以逐步实现自己的加密货币项目。

随着技术的不断发展,未来的加密货币市场将会更加多元化,使用易语言的开发者也越来越多。因此,及时掌握这些知识,将有助于你在这个热门领域中占得先机。